The Crisis of European Union Studies seen from the US

Abstract

European Union studies has been in crisis in the US, as scholarly attention has shifted to other regions and US scholars have lost interest in “regional studies”. The way out of the crisis, already in progress, is through the “normalization” of EU studies, by the deepening of theoretical and empirical investigations of the EU in comparison with a widening range of regions and nation-states across issue areas, whether as a “state-like” actor, as a regulatory, judicial, or policyactor, as a political or a political economic actor. The article illustrates by briefly highlighting recent books that cross the Atlantic divide.
